**Q: Can digest schedules change mid-release?**

No. The Pennywhistle digest scheduler locks batch windows at release cut. Changing a send window after the cut risks duplicate digests for users whose batches already queued. If a schedule change is unavoidable, drain the pending queue first and confirm it's empty before applying the new window. The drain procedure is documented on the internal page here.

dashboard of fahog-hadug = https://jira.lumicsys.internal/pages/display/spaces/becb24f10f40

## Session Handling — Stocktally Reconciliation Job

The nightly Stocktally job at Vornick Goods holds no session. Each run mints a short-lived bearer token from the Keyhollow broker; TTL is 20 minutes. If the job stalls past TTL, kill and rerun — never extend. For manual reruns against staging, authenticate with the token below.

session JWT of fajof-bahop = eyJhbGciOiJIUzI1NiIsInR5cCI6IkpXVCJ9.eyJzdWIiOiIqgHoPSIn0.DAyxzh8y

## Tuning

The receipt mailer (Almsgate) batches donation receipts and sends through the Thornquay relay. On-call: if the queue backs up, resist the urge to crank batch size — the relay rate-limits per connection, and bigger batches just mean bigger retries. Scale worker count first, then shorten the flush interval. Dedupe window must stay longer than the retry horizon or donors get duplicate receipts, which generates tickets. All knobs live in one place and are read at worker start. Current production values follow.

tuning table, kajop-yafof:
QUOTAS = {
    "wenath": 10,
    "ulaael": 5,
}

Hey Priva,

Quick heads-up before Friday's DR drill for the Inkmill markdown pipeline: we'll restore the renderer config from the cold backup, so you'll need the escrow credentials handy. Grab a coffee first — the restore takes a while. For the sealed vault copy, the recovery passphrase is below.

recovery phrase for kahop-kahap: istys-novdor-joreth-silir-eliys